    Science is discovering the causes of chocolate addiction

    Why chocolate is addictive to human taste? If you always thought mixing fats and sugars would be the answer, you might be wrong. By the way, even the body’s ability to release serotonin doesn’t seem to be the problem here.

    The fact is that chocolate causes an unexpected effect through the sensation that its texture causes in the mouth.

    The texture of the chocolate is what causes the substance to be so addictive

    Researchers from the University of Leeds in the United Kingdom discovered that chocolate is the most alluring texture that he owns. Exactly, it is not the taste, smell or chemical reactions that are the main factors of food “addiction”.

    According to scientists, the melt-in-your-mouth effect is almost unique chocolate. Other foods do not provide the same feeling to those who eat them.

    In fact, the fatty layer that coats the hard candy core seems to be exactly the point of attraction.

    The results are published in ACS Applied Materials and Interfaces. In the article, the researchers analyzed what happens when a person eats chocolate. They found the food to be highly addictive based on the texture it provided.

    The most impressive thing is that the feeling of pleasure is felt almost immediately when food enters the oral cavity.

    Discovery can help create new products

    By understanding what makes people fall in love with chocolate, scientists suggest that it is possible to create a healthier version of chocolate. food. If they are able to provide the same “melt-in-the-mouth” sensation, people tend to stick to the new product.

    Other studies of this kind must emerge to test the results and delve deeper into the subject in order to understand exactly what happens in the human mouth and mind when eating one of the most beloved sweets on the planet.
